DEATH FILES FOR CONGRESS: A Novel of Suspense and Politics

A fluffy item about the last hurrah for a campaign manager working, as do most of the people here, for the election of a democratic Congressman in Virginia. The deceased is found near the narrator Liz Bacon's files and a political payoff is the tipoff. . . . Garden Club and League of Women Voters' fare.
